14 Исполнители

advertisement
Задания по теме «Исполнители» (А14)
1. У исполнителя Утроитель две команды, которым присвоены номера:
1. вычти 2
2. умножь на три
Первая из них уменьшает число на экране на 2, вторая – утраивает его. Утроителю было дано исходное
число 11 и предложен для исполнения следующий алгоритм: 11121. Какое число получит Утроитель
после выполнения данного алгоритма?
2. У исполнителя Калькулятор две команды, которым присвоены номера:
1. прибавь 1
2. умножь на 3
Выполняя первую из них, Калькулятор прибавляет к числу на экране 1, а выполняя вторую, утраивает
его. Калькулятору было дано исходное число 2 и предложен для исполнения следующий алгоритм:
211211. Какое число получит Калькулятор после выполнения данного алгоритма?
3. У исполнителя Калькулятор две команды, которым присвоены номера:
1. прибавь 3
2. умножь на 2
Выполняя первую из них, Калькулятор прибавляет к числу на экране 3, а выполняя вторую, удваивает
его. Калькулятору было дано исходное число 1 и предложен для исполнения следующий алгоритм:
121221. Какое число получит Калькулятор после выполнения данного алгоритма?
4. У исполнителя Квадратор две команды, которым присвоены номера:
1. возведи в квадрат
2. прибавь 1
Выполняя первую из них, Квадратор возводит число на экране в квадрат, а выполняя вторую,
увеличивает его на 1. Запишите порядок команд в программе, получения из числа 1 числа 10,
содержащей не более 4 команд, указывая лишь номера команд.
5. У исполнителя Утроитель две команды, которым присвоены номера:
1. вычти 1
2. умножь на 3
Первая из них уменьшает число на экране на 1, а вторая – увеличивает его в три раза. Запишите порядок
команд в программе получения из числа 3 числа 16, содержащей не более 5 команд, указывая лишь
номера команд.
6. У исполнителя Утроитель две команды, которым присвоены номера:
1. вычти один
2. умножь на три
Первая из них уменьшает число на экране не 1, вторая – утраивает его. Запишите порядок команд в
алгоритме получения из числа 5 числа 26, содержащем не более 5 команд, указывая лишь номера
команд.
7. У исполнителя Делитель две команды, которым присвоены номера:
1. вычти 1
2. раздели на 2
Выполняя первую из них, Делитель вычитает из числа на экране 1, а выполняя вторую, делит его на 2.
Запишите порядок команд в программе получения из числа 57 числа 7, содержащей не более 5 команд,
указывая лишь номера команд.
8. У исполнителя Делитель две команды, которым присвоены номера:
1. вычти 1
2. раздели на 3
Выполняя первую из них, Делитель вычитает из числа на экране 1, а выполняя вторую, делит его на 3.
Запишите порядок команд в программе получения из числа 49 числа 5, содержащей не более 5 команд,
указывая лишь номера команд.
9. У исполнителя Удвоитель две команды, которым присвоены номера:
1. вычти 3
2. умножь на 2
Первая из них уменьшает число на экране на 3, вторая – удваивает его. Запишите порядок команд в
алгоритме получения из числа 14 числа 7, содержащем не более 5 команд, указывая лишь номера
команд.
10. У исполнителя Калькулятор две команды, которым присвоены номера:
1. прибавь 3
2. умножь на 4
Выполняя первую из них, Калькулятор прибавляет к числу на экране 3, а выполняя вторую, умножает
его на 4. Запишите порядок команд в программе получения из числа 3 числа 57, содержащей не более 6
команд, указывая лишь номера команд.
11. У исполнителя Калькулятор две команды, которым присвоены номера:
1. прибавь 3
2. умножь на 2
Выполняя первую из них, Калькулятор прибавляет к числу на экране 3, а выполняя вторую, удваивает
его. Запишите порядок команд в программе получения из 1 числа 47, содержащей не более 6 команд,
указывая лишь номера команд.
12. У исполнителя Калькулятор две команды, которым присвоены номера:
1. прибавь 2
2. умножь на 3
Выполняя первую из них, Калькулятор прибавляет к числу на экране 2, а выполняя вторую, утраивает
его. Запишите порядок команд в программе получения из 0 числа 28, содержащей не более 6 команд,
указывая лишь номера команд.
13. У исполнителя Конструктор две команды, которым присвоены номера:
1. приписать 2
2. разделить на 2
Первая из них приписывает к числу на экране справа цифру 2, вторая – делит его на 2. Запишите
порядок команд в алгоритме получения из числа 1 числа 16, содержащем не более 5 команд, указывая
только номера команд.
14. У исполнителя Квадратор две команды, которым присвоены номера:
1. возведи в квадрат
2. вычти 3
Первая из них возводит число на экране во вторую степень, вторая вычитает из числа 3. Запишите
порядок команд в алгоритме получения из числа 2 числа 46, содержащем не более 5 команд, указывая
только номера команд.
15. У исполнителя Калькулятор две команды, которым присвоены номера:
1. приписать 4
2. разделить на 2
Выполняя первую из них, Калькулятор приписывает справа к числу цифру 4, а выполняя вторую –
делит число пополам. Составьте алгоритм получения из числа 4 числа 62, содержащий не более 5
команд. В ответе укажите только номера команд.
Задание 1 2 3
4
5
6
7
8
9
10
11
12
13
14
15
13 26 47 2212 12211 11221 1222 1212 11121 22111 121221 121211 12212 22212 21212
Ответ
Download